Thank you for using Ubuntu and taking the time to report a bug. Your report should contain, at a minimum, the following information so we can better find the source of the bug and work to resolve it.
Submitting the bug about the proper source package is essential. For help see https://wiki.ubuntu.com/Bugs/FindRightPackage . Additionally, in the report please include: 1) The release of Ubuntu you are using, via 'cat /etc/lsb-release' or System -> About Ubuntu. 2) The version of the package you are using, via 'dpkg -l PKGNAME | cat' or by checking in Synaptic. 3) What happened and what you expected to happen. The Ubuntu community has also created debugging procedures for a wide variety of packages at https://wiki.ubuntu.com/DebuggingProcedures . Following the debugging instructions for the affected package will make your bug report much more complete.
